Saunas aren’t just an awesome excuse to sit quietly and pretend you’re not checking your phone. They’re actually doing some genuinely great work under the surface.

The infrared heat dilates your blood vessels, giving your heart a gentle cardio-style workout while you do absolutely nothing .

That improved circulation also gives your lymphatic system a helping hand, supporting the movement of fluid and waste out of your tissues (sauna pairs beautifully with regular Manual Lymphatic Drainage btw!)

If you’re managing fluid retention, injury or lymphatic issues, a sauna session before your treatment can be a fabulous addition to your routine. As always, if you have a heart condition or you’re unsure whether heat therapy is right for you, have a chat with your GP first. We love a good sweat, but we love an informed one more.

Your body isn’t working against you, it may simply be asking for a little extra support.

Your lymphatic system plays an important role in moving excess fluid, supporting your immune system, and helping your body maintain healthy fluid balance. Unlike your circulatory system, it doesn’t have a pump of its own, so it relies on movement and gentle stimulation to keep flowing.

Brazilian Lymphatic Drainage is a specialised treatment designed to encourage healthy lymphatic flow, helping to reduce fluid retention and leave you feeling lighter, refreshed, and more comfortable in your body.
